Effect of heating types on the undercooled solidification microstructure of Co76Sn24 eutectic alloy

摘要

Melt processing is implemented on Co76Sn24 eutectic alloy through different heating types including induction heating and resistance heating to prepare samples with same undercooling. Effect of heating types on the undercooled solidification microstructure has been studied by observation and analysis of the microstructure. Results indicate that induction heating makes the primary phase refined, the volume fraction of primary phase increased and anomalous eutectic easier to form when compared with resistance heating under same undercooling.
